WHAT DOES WHAT IS MD5 TECHNOLOGY MEAN?

What Does what is md5 technology Mean?

What Does what is md5 technology Mean?

Blog Article

Preimage attacks. MD5 is susceptible to preimage assaults, wherever an attacker can find an input that hashes to a specific price. This capacity to reverse-engineer a hash weakens MD5’s success in defending delicate info.

Now, let's move on to implementing MD5 in code. Note that for useful reasons, it is suggested to work with more robust hashing algorithms like SHA-256 as an alternative to MD5.

For a cryptographic hash, it's acknowledged protection vulnerabilities, which include a substantial probable for collisions, and that is when two unique messages end up getting the identical produced hash worth. MD5 could be efficiently used for non-cryptographic functions, including to be a checksum to validate knowledge integrity in opposition to unintentional corruption. MD5 is actually a 128-bit algorithm. Even with its identified safety troubles, it stays Just about the most frequently applied concept-digest algorithms.

The explanations why MD5 hashes tend to be written in hexadecimal transcend the scope of your posting, but at least now you understand that the letters really just signify a special counting program.

Collision Attack Vulnerability: MD5 is vulnerable to collision assaults. Collision occurs when two independent inputs build exactly the same hash worth. Researchers have verified feasible collision attacks on MD5, which suggests attackers can purposefully create varied inputs leading to precisely the same MD5 hash output. The integrity and stability of programmes jeopardise hash functions for info identification. 

Some varieties of hackers can produce inputs to generate similar hash values. When two competing messages contain the very same hash code, this is termed a collision attack, though MD5 hash collisions could also occur accidentally.

The information-digest algorithm MD5 can be used to make certain the info is similar to it was at first by checking the output is similar to the enter. If a file has been inadvertently modified, the input will generate another hash benefit, that will then no longer match.

Does your material administration program rely on the MD5 hashing plan for securing and storing passwords? It is time to Verify!        

The MD5 algorithm has various significant drawbacks that render it inappropriate For most cryptographic purposes. These cons originate from vulnerabilities and flaws exposed after some time. 

Passwords saved utilizing md5 is usually simply get more info cracked by hackers using these approaches. It is recommended to employ more powerful cryptographic hash capabilities, for example SHA-256 or bcrypt, for password storage.

Adhering to inside the footsteps of MD2 and MD4, MD5 creates a 128-bit hash benefit. Its key reason should be to validate that a file has become unaltered.

The uniqueness and one-way character of MD5 Algorithm enable it to be a highly effective Software in cryptography, making certain facts continues to be confidential and unaltered for the duration of transmission. But as you'll see later In this particular web site, it's not with out its share of strengths and weaknesses. Keep tuned!

You will Usually see MD5 hashes created in hexadecimal (16), which can be an alternate numeral technique. In daily life, we make use of the decimal technique which counts from zero to 9 in advance of likely back again to your zero yet again, this time that has a a person before it to point that This can be the 2nd instalment one particular by way of nine (10-19).

This algorithm was produced by Ronald Rivest in 1991, and it is usually Utilized in digital signatures, checksums, together with other safety purposes.

Report this page